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Bruce Grove to Pentre-Bach start from as little as £27.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Bruce Grove to Pentre-Bach start from £102.50 one way, or £103.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Bruce Grove to Pentre-Bach are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ilities and Amenities at Bruce Grove

Although Bruce Grove station is pretty pared-back, it still caters to essential passenger needs. The ticket office operates on weekdays from 07:30 to 10:00, and with accessible ticket machines, travelers can conveniently collect pre-purchased tickets. There's an induction loop installed for those who need it, ensuring seamless communication.

While the station may lack some modern frills such as refreshment facilities and waiting rooms, it prides itself on solid support systems. Helpful staff are readily available for assistance from early morning until late night. For those requiring additional assistance, there's a commendable turn-up-and-go service offered by London Overground, accommodating spontaneous travel without the need to pre-book assistance.

The station does, however, have its limitations regarding accessibility, as there is no step-free access available. It’s advisable for those with mobility challenges to plan their journey accordingly, as no ramps or accessible car parking is currently present at the station.

Onward Travel from Bruce Grove

Conveniently linked with multiple modes of transport, Bruce Grove station ensures smooth onward travel. With regular London bus services stopping directly outside, passengers have easy access to both local destinations and rail replacement services. For those venturing north, Bus stop J offers routes to Enfield Town and Cheshunt, while Bus stop C caters to those heading south towards Seven Sisters and Liverpool Street.

Station Details & Facilities

At Pentre-Bach, purchasing and collecting tickets is straightforward. While there isn't a staffed ticket office, ticket machines are available for customers to collect pre-purchased tickets. These machines support major debit and credit card transactions but do not accept cash. Smartcard validators are installed, offering modern convenience for travelers familiar with digital ticketing systems.

Accessibility is a priority at Pentre-Bach. The station is categorized as Accessible (Category A), with step-free access from the main road to the platform, catering to passengers with mobility challenges. However, it’s wor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or designated waiting rooms, though seating areas are provided. Cyclists are welcomed with four sheltered bike spaces monitored by CCTV, ensuring that bicycle storage is secure.

Onward Travel Options

Pentre-Bach facilitates easy onward travel for passengers. For those reliant on buses, the nearest stops are conveniently located on Merthyr Road, offering significant connectivity with local routes. Additionally, the rail replacement bus service also stops nearby the station entrance, ensuring continued mobility in case of any disruptions. Although direct taxi services and car hire options may not be available at the station itself, the location’s connectivity supports alternative travel arrangements.
